Program Requirements
To qualify for PG&E's Residential Charging Solutions rebate, you'll need to meet these requirements.
Active PG&E Account
You must have an active PG&E residential electric account (SAID and 11-digit account number).
Approved Charger
Your charger must be on PG&E's pre-approved equipment list and purchased in the last 180 days.
Licensed Installation
Hard-wired chargers require installation by a licensed California electrician. NeoCharge Smart Splitters can be self-installed.
EV Registration
You need a current DMV registration for a battery electric (BEV) or plug-in hybrid (PHEV) at your PG&E service address.
Income-Qualified? Get 100% Back
If your household meets county-specific income limits or is enrolled in programs like CalFresh, LIHEAP, Medi-Cal, or WIC, you may qualify for Rebate Plus — covering 100% of your charger's purchase price.
